A mini stone crushing machine is a compact, cost-effective solution for small-scale operations or mobile crushing setups. These machines, often jaw crushers, impact crushers, or cone crushers in reduced sizes, are designed to process materials like limestone, granite, and river pebbles into smaller fractions (e.g., 0-5mm, 5-10mm, or 10-20mm).
Key Features:
1. Primary Crushing: Jaw crushers break large rocks into 50-150mm pieces.
2. Secondary Crushing: Cone/impact crushers further reduce size to 20-40mm.
3. Sand Making: Vertical shaft impactors (VSIs) shape particles into cubical M-sand.
4. Screening: Vibrating screens classify aggregates by size.

Q1: What’s the output capacity of a mini crusher?
A: Typically 5–50 t/h, depending on model and material hardness.
Q2: Can mini crushers produce graded sand for concrete?
A: Yes, when paired with a VSI and screening system.
Q3: How to reduce dust pollution?
A: Use water sprays, enclosures, or bag filters.
Q4: What’s the lifespan of wear parts?
A: Manganese steel jaws/cones last 3–6 months under normal use.
A limestone quarry in Hanoi deployed a mini crushing line (jaw crusher + cone crusher + VSI) to transform waste rock into 0-5mm sand for local concrete plants. The setup reduced transportation costs by 30% and extended the quarry’s lifecycle via waste utilization.
